I presume you leave at 13:20 (1:20pm), because at 1:20am there is only the water taxi option, Alilaguna doesn't run that early.
Besides the Alilaguna boats given above, you could take a regular vaporetto to Piazzale Roma then from there you can take the regular bus to the airport. That is probably the cheapest option.
The shuttle bus from Piazzale Roma to VCE is the no.5 AEROBUS of the ACTV city transit agency.
http://www.actv.it/en/ifyouarriveatmarcopoloairport
I have found the vaporetto and airport bus combo to be quite easy to manage (including with slow-moving parents). If you have a vaporetto pass, it is also good on the ACTV-brand airport bus (but not ATVO).
Having just purchased a vaporetto pass today I am fairly sure it does not include the ACTV bus to the airport, that is an additional ticket, I believe 4 euros with the pass and 6 without.
You can board the Alilaguna at Rialto; just make sure you find the right dock as there are several. It is not the one closest to the bridge but farther down. If you want to buy tickets in advance for the Alilaguna you go to the travel agent in the campo nearby ---I will have to look up the name for you. The Alilaguna goes to the airport across the lagoon. It is a couple of euros more than the vaporetto plus bus combination but you do not have to make a transfer to a bus.
